Serves meat, vegan options available. Family friendly pub and carvery restaurant chain offering vegan dishes labelled on the menu. Includes cauliflower wings, soup of the day, Tex-Mex wrap, a bean burger, a salad, and vegan chilli. Also has vegan desserts including a bakewell tar, vegan vanilla ice-cream, and vegan meals on the kids menu. Open Mon-Thu 08:00-22:00, Fri-Sat 08:00-23:00, Sun 08:00-22:00.

Family, friendly pub - Edit
Happened to be in the area so we popped in for lunch.
Read moreLike most Farmhouse Inns, it is a very family, friendly orientated, with a small selection of clearly labelled vegan options.
Sadly, they do not do omni fish and chips anymore, so instead I got the roasted root vegetable pie, which had a lovely butternut squash, sweet potato and beetroot filling, but the pastry was a little tough in places, as it must have been heated up. I also had to request oven chips, as 'chips' were not vegan 🤦♂️.
They also have some vegan options on the kids menu, which during half term is only £1 with an adult meal.
Location wise, it's on the outskirts of Sunderland, but there is ample parking, outside seating and a playground for kids.
